Breaking Down the Cashback Offer: What Exactly Is Cashback?
Cashback in online casinos is basically the silver lining when Lady Luck decides to take a break. Instead of handing out free spins or depositing match bonuses, cashback returns a percentage of your real losses back to you. It’s a little bit like your mate spotting you a drink after a rough round at the pub—you don’t celebrate it like a win, but it softens the blow.
Unlike reload bonuses or welcome matches, cashback is calculated on your net losses—meaning your total bets minus any wins you’ve cashed in. You won’t see cashback on your entire wager amount, just on what you actually lost. So, if you put $200 through the pokies and walked away with $150, your net loss is $50—and cashback would be a percentage of that $50. It might not sound flashy, but it’s steady and less risky than chasing big bonuses that come with strings attached.

Cashback vs Other Bonuses: What Stacks Up?
Cashback promos have a different beat compared to welcome bonuses, free spins, or reload rewards. Instead of handing you bonus funds upfront, cashback refunds a slice of your losses—so you’re cushioning those rough nights rather than scoring a bonus boost at the start.
Free spins get you hunting for wins without spending your own cash on reels, while welcome bonuses often double your deposit for a flashy bankroll bump. Reload bonuses slide into your regular play, offering extra chips to keep the fun flowing.
Here’s the kicker though: cashback can win the day for Aussie players seeking steady value over hype. Instead of flashing big numbers once, cashback keeps giving back as long as you keep spinning—even if luck’s not on your side. It turns those losing streaks into small recoveries, making your bankroll stretch further.
Wagering requirements play a sneaky game across bonus types. Free spins often demand several times over the winnings to unlock cashouts, while welcome bonuses might have 20x or more on the deposit plus bonus. Cashback usually lands with lower playthroughs (sometimes as low as 1x), meaning fewer hoops to jump through before you pocket what’s yours. But watch out:
- Some slots or table games might not count fully or at all toward wagering.
- Time limits for clearing wagering can sneak up if you’re not careful.
